=begin pod

=head1 role DBDish::Role::ErrorHandling

A role that handles the errors from connection handles and statement handles

=head3 Attributes
=head4 C<PrintError is rw>
Errors are printed to the standard error handle if this is True
=head4 C<RaiseError is rw = True>
Errors raise exceptions if this is True
=head3 Methods
=head4 errstr
Returns the string representation of the last error
=head4 !set_err
Private method that sets the error string, and prints and/or raises an
exception, depending on the C<$.PrintError> and C<$.RaiseError> flags.
=head4 !reset_err
Resets the error string to the empty string.

=end pod
